The Indian Boiler Regulations (IBR) cover material and equipment used to make steam boilers in India. Domestic and overseas manufacturers and suppliers of most steam boilers and associated components built for India must comply. THE INDIAN BOILERS ACT, and THE INDIAN BOILER REGULATIONS, The Indian Boilers Act was promulgated in to consolidate and amend the then laws relating to Steam Boilers.
It was made effective from 1st January and has been amended several times since then. The Act extends to the whole of India except the State of J & K.

The requisite fee for the inspection of the boiler has been prescribed under Delhi Boilers Rules Under Indian Boilers Act Indian Boilers Regulation has been framed. This Regulation deals with the materials, procedure & inspection techniques to be adopted for the manufacture of boilers & boiler mountings & fittings.
